Detailed Comparison

MetricDatabase administrators and web content techniciansProcess OperativesDifference
Median Annual£36,176£29,696+£6,480
Mean Annual£39,448£30,964+£8,484
Monthly£3,015£2,475+£540
Weekly£696£571+£125
Hourly£17.39£14.28+£3.11
